Anw, here's some general tips hopefully they ll help some. 1/ Rush to Accumulate early, it helps training immensely. 2/ Generic characters are the most convenient (they have Accumulate), and they are powerful too. Get ones with high Brave and middling Faith (if you are having trouble early game, these stats can be toggled later in mid-late game). 3/ Abuse terrains if you are having trouble, early random encounters (and very early plot fights) are full of melee enemies, so choke-blocking n stuff helps. These are all early game stuff, but late-game is easy once you get the hang of customising ur characters (teleport + draw, martial arts + ninjas, calculator + white mage , blah blah blah). | ||
